Introduction

This SKYFAME Car Wiring Harness Adapter with GM-SS-05 CANbus Box is designed to facilitate the installation of aftermarket car audio and navigation systems, particularly Android head units, in compatible vehicles. It provides a plug-and-play solution, eliminating the need to cut original vehicle wiring, and integrates with the vehicle's CANbus system for proper communication.

Compatible Models

This wiring harness and CANbus box are compatible with the following vehicle models:

  • GMC Acadia Sirria (2006-2013)
  • GMC Cayon Yukon (2006-2013)
  • Chevrolet Tahoe Traverse Suburban (2006-2013)
  • Buick Enclave (2006-2013)

The CANbus box brand is SIMPLESOFT, model version GM-SS-05.

Wiring Connections

The harness is designed for car audio and navigation systems with a standard 16-pin main power line interface. It offers a plug-to-plug installation, eliminating the need for wire cutting.

Detailed wiring diagram for the 16-pin connector and other components
Figure 3: Detailed wiring diagram showing the 16-pin connector pinout and other connections.

Refer to Figure 3 for the specific pin assignments of the 16-pin connector:

  • FL+, FL- (Front Left Speaker outputs)
  • FR+, FR- (Front Right Speaker outputs)
  • RR+, RR- (Rear Right Speaker outputs)
  • RL+, RL- (Rear Left Speaker outputs)
  • ACC (Accessory power)
  • Battery +12V (Constant 12V power)
  • Battery GND (Ground)
  • KEY1, KEY2 (Steering Wheel Control inputs)
  • REVERSE (Reverse gear signal)
  • BRAKE CTL (Brake control signal)
  • AUTO ANT (Automatic Antenna trigger)
  • ILL (Illumination signal)
  • A2 BATT (Auxiliary Battery)

CANbus Configuration

For harnesses equipped with a CANbus protocol box, it is essential to configure your Android head unit correctly:

  1. Access the factory settings menu on your Android host.
  2. Navigate to the car bus configuration menu.
  3. Select the corresponding CANbus brand (SIMPLESOFT) and model (GM-SS-05).
  4. It is recommended to update the latest MCU and configuration file when the head unit is connected to WiFi.

Note: This product is recommended for use with Android hosts featuring mainstream solutions such as TOPWAY, XYAUTO, NOWADA, and FTYTEK. Some decoders may only be compatible with products from designated solution providers.

Operating Instructions

Once correctly installed and configured, the wiring harness and CANbus box operate automatically to provide power, speaker signals, and CANbus data to your aftermarket head unit. The CANbus box translates vehicle data (such as steering wheel controls, reverse signal, and illumination) into a format usable by the Android head unit.

Ensure your head unit's software is up-to-date to ensure optimal compatibility and performance with the CANbus system.

Troubleshooting

  • No Power to Head Unit:
    • Verify all power connections (ACC, +12V, GND) are correctly wired and secure.
    • Check the fuse on the main power line (as shown in Figure 4).
    • Ensure the vehicle's ignition is on.
  • Steering Wheel Controls Not Working:
    • Confirm the KEY1 and KEY2 wires are correctly connected to your head unit.
    • Ensure the CANbus box is properly configured in your Android head unit's factory settings (select SIMPLESOFT, GM-SS-05).
    • Check for any available MCU or configuration file updates for your head unit.
  • No Sound from Speakers:
    • Verify all speaker wires (FL+, FL-, etc.) are correctly connected to the head unit and speakers.
    • Check the head unit's audio settings.
  • Reverse Camera Not Activating:
    • Ensure the REVERSE wire is correctly connected.
    • Verify the reverse video input cable is properly connected to the head unit.
    • Check the head unit's camera settings.
  • General Compatibility Issues:
    • Ensure your vehicle model and year are listed in the compatible models section.
    • Confirm your Android head unit uses a recommended mainstream solution (TOPWAY, XYAUTO, NOWADA, FTYTEK).
    • If issues persist, contact customer support or a professional installer.
